THERE'S a magical tower where dreams come true,

It's there for children just like you.

You can find your way if you do things right.

Lie down in your bed and close your eyes tight.

Count to twenty and think of these things,

First a butterfly with silvery wings.

Then sit on its back and away it will go,

Off on its journey, its wings all aglow.

Over the rainbow, then look to the right,

That magical tower just coming in sight.

Just dream and wish for wonderful things,

Then morning will come and see what it brings.

Dreams don't come true the very next day,

But carry on dreaming and one day they may. By Mrs K Pilling,
